Dependency injection with example angular
Webconstructor (private injectorObj: Injector) { this.store = >this.injectorObj.get (Store); this.apiService = this.injectorObj.get (JsonApiService); this.dialogService = this.injectorObj.get (DialogService); this.viewContainerRef = this.injectorObj.get (ViewContainerRef); this.router = this.injectorObj.get (Router); this.translate = … WebAngularJS is what HTML would have been, had it been designed for building web-apps. Declarative templates with data-binding, MVC, dependency injection and great …
Dependency injection with example angular
Did you know?
WebThis video on Angular Dependency Injection explains the concept of DI with a simple demonstration. Angular Dependency Injection uses a design pattern, which ... WebMar 9, 2024 · The Angular can create the instance of the dependency in four different ways. It can create a dependency from the existing service class ( useClass ). It can inject a value, array, or object ( useValue ). It …
WebJan 24, 2024 · Fortunately for us, Angular’s new dependency injection has been completely remastered and rewritten, and it comes with much more power and flexibility. A new dependency injection system. When injecting a service (a provider) into your components/services, we specify what provider we need via a type definition in the … WebMay 14, 2024 · Dependency injection in the Angular components and services can be achieved using constructor or Injector. Now find the complete example of Angular dependency injection step by step. Contents 1. Technologies Used 2. Specify Providers for Services 2.1. Using @Injectable () Providers 2.2. Using @NgModule () Providers 2.3.
WebJan 14, 2024 · In Angular, dependency injections come in three different types, and they are as follows: Constructor injection: Through a class constructor, it gives the … WebOct 11, 2024 · In Angular v14, you have a new option to use the inject() function instead of injecting the service into the consumer as a constructor parameter.. Another way to register dependencies is to provide them manually through the providers array. Different Angular building blocks accept providers in the metadata. So you can register a provider like this:
WebApr 5, 2024 · Dependency injection (or DI for short) is a programming technique that passes dependencies to the modules that need them versus the module creating the …
WebAngular can inject a service provided by any injector in that lineage. For example, Angular can inject HeroListComponent with both the HeroService provided in HeroComponent … triangular shelves end of cabinetWebApr 12, 2024 · Using Angular services and dependency injection provides several benefits to your application, including: Modularity: Services help to separate concerns and create … triangular shape objectsWebApr 12, 2024 · Using Angular services and dependency injection provides several benefits to your application, including: Modularity: Services help to separate concerns and create a more modular application architecture. Reusability: Services can be reused across multiple components, reducing the amount of duplicate code in your application. triangular shelf bracketsWebMay 2, 2016 · Solution 2: The official documentation of Angular suggest to use the InjectionToken, similar to OpaqueToken.Here is the Example: Your interface and class: … tent companies in raleighWebDependency injection in Angular. Understanding dependency injection. Creating an injectable service. Defining dependency providers. Hierarchical injectors. Developer guides. Overview. ... Example applications. Angular glossary. Angular coding style. Quick reference. Coding style guide. Documentation contributors guide. ten-t comprehensive rail networkWebApr 13, 2024 · In Angular, an Injector is a central component of the Dependency Injection system. It is responsible for creating and managing instances of services , components , and other objects that are ... tent compatible with rhino rackWebJan 22, 2024 · In this article, you learned about dependency injection as a pattern and how to use it in Angular. We walked through an example by creating a service and having the component's class know how to create that service. tent companies in orlando